Read-Aloud Poems: 120 of the World’s Best-Loved Poems for Parent and Child to Share

Edited by Glorya Hale. Black Dog & Leventhal, $14.95 (288p) ISBN 978-1-57912-921-7

This compact treasury of poems features nursery rhymes, classics, and selections from 20th-century writers, with contributions from Emily Dickinson, Edna St. Vincent Millay, Oliver Wendell Holmes, and Maya Angelou, among others. Organized by such themes as nature, family, humor, and imagination, the poems are elegantly presented, with ample white space and occasional sidebars about the poets. Vintage illustrations and b&w spot art appear occasionally. Hale’s selections cover a wide array of favorites, and the keepsake-style presentation invites repeat readings. Ages 2–up. (Sept.)
